odb: move logic to disable ref updates into repo
Our object database sources have a field `disable_ref_updates`. This field can obviously be set to disable reference updates, but it is somewhat curious that this logic is hosted by the object database. The reason for this is that it was primarily added to keep us from accidentally updating references while an ODB transaction is ongoing. Any objects part of the transaction have not yet been committed to disk, so new references that point to them might get corrupted in case we never end up committing the transaction. As such, whenever we create a new transaction we set up a new temporary ODB source and mark it as disabling reference updates. This has one (and only one?) upside: once we have committed the transaction, the temporary source will be dropped and thus we clean up the disabled reference updates automatically. But other than that, it's somewhat misdesigned: - We can have multiple ODB sources, but only the currently active source inhibits reference updates. - We're mixing concerns of the refdb with the ODB. Arguably, the decision of whether we can update references or not should be handled by the refdb. But that wouldn't be a great fit either, as there can be one refdb per worktree. So we'd again have the same problem that a "global" intent becomes localized to a specific instance. Instead, move the setting into the repository. While at it, convert it into a boolean.
